Part# HSINJ001 1/4" Male Flare Connections with Valve Cores on both fittings. Highside System Injector is used for introducing any liquid into the low side of a charged hermetic system. Entirely reusable Constructed of rugged aluminum for long life Designed for use with any standard manifold gauge and requires no extra valves or fittings Drip proof, no spill design takes the mess out of maintenance The Highside System Injector helps prevent the venting of refrigerants into the atmosphere, as well as the introduction of air into an operating system. It can be used on sealed operating systems to avoid shutdowns.    INSTRUCTIONS USE WITH STANDARD MANIFOLD GAUGE. 1. Unscrew cap and fill system injector to top with liquid to be injected. Fill completely so there is no trapped air. Tighten screw top. 2. Connect the system injector as shown in the figure provided and purge the lines. 3. Slowly open valves on manifold gauge and with the high side pressure inject the liquid into the low side of the system. CAUTION ALWAYS FOLLOW THE PRODUCT MANUFACTURERS INSTRUCTIONS CONCERNING QUANTITY TO USE AND SPECIFIC PROCEDURES WHEN INJECTING LIQUIDS INTO AN OPERATING SYSTEM.  *FOR INTRODUCING ANY LIQUID INTO THE LOW SIDE OF A CHARGED HERMETIC AIR CONDITIONING OR REFRIGERATION SYSTEM 1. Maximum working pressure is 250 PSIG always connect the system injector to the low-side of an operating system. 2. Never leave the system injector connected to hoses. After use always disconnect and disassemble. 3. Before removing cap, always check for any pressure buildup, by depressing the valve core depressor. 4. Always store the system injector with the cap loose to prevent thread binding and pressure buildup.
